Transaction 8e923054b092330de859875c58af15e4466c2a473dad0cf819c720bd33e8a549
1 Input
1 Output
-
8e923054b092330de859875c58af15e4466c2a473dad0cf819c720bd33e8a549:0
- value
- 16150
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 25629a1130328625a9e7faadb6b0c22d719d548890177feebc79e2ace6fc2008
- address
- tb1py43f5yfsx2rzt208l2kmdvxz94ce64ygjqthlm4u0832eehuyqyqxcnvh8